Overview

We are looking for a Consultant Neonatologist within the consultant team, which is part of the Perinatal Division of The Northern Care Alliance. The post is based at the Royal Oldham Hospital (TROH) and is a 10‑weekly Professional Activity (PA) role in accordance with the 2003 Consultant Contract Terms and Conditions.

Candidates who are unable, for personal reasons, to work full time are eligible to apply and, if successful, modification of the job content will be discussed on a personal basis in consultation with consultant colleagues.

Responsibilities
  • The post holder will be the attending consultant for the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) one week in ten, providing continuity of daytime clinical care and supervision of junior medical staff, including hands‑on clinical support as necessary.
  • During that week the consultant will also attend Special Care one week in ten.
  • Resident consultant duties (Tier
    3) of up to 3.2 PAs per week will be undertaken on the neonatal unit; there are no general paediatric responsibilities.
  • In other weeks, clinical commitments include participation in multidisciplinary clinical forums, grand rounds, and follow‑up clinics.
  • An average of 2 PAs weekly are allotted for continuous professional development (CPD), educational supervision, and other relevant admin and management activities.

About the Trust

The NCA provides hospital and integrated health and social care services to over one million people across Greater Manchester. With 20,000 colleagues across Bury, Rochdale, Oldham and Salford, the Trust is committed to delivering high‑standard care and working closely with local authorities and partners.
